Charles Frodsham - fine and rare 18ct minute repeating hunter pocket watch, London 1883, three-quarter plate movement with free sprung bi-metallic compensated balance and helical hairspring with rose diamond endstone, minute repeating on two gongs activated by a slide to the case band, signed 'Chas Frodsham, 84 Strand, London, No. 06941 AD Fmsz', the dial with Roman numerals and subsidiary seconds, plain hunter case, maker 'HMF' (Harrison Mil Frodsham), bow stamped 'AS', 160.3gm, 54mm. Auctioned at The Watch Auction on 20th February 2019
 
Charles Frodsham - fine and rare 18ct minute repeating hunter pocket watch, London 1883, three-quarter plate movement with free sprung bi-metallic compensated balance and helical hairspring with rose diamond endstone, minute repeating on two gongs activated by a slide to the case band, signed 'Chas Frodsham, 84 Strand, London, No. 06941 AD Fmsz', the dial with Roman numerals and subsidiary seconds, plain hunter case, maker 'HMF' (Harrison Mil Frodsham), bow stamped 'AS', 160.3gm, 54mm

Estimate: £4000-6000

Sold For: £4000.00
